Has an NCAA Men's Basketball game ever ended 95-59?
It has. 95-59 has been a NCAA Men's Basketball final 23 times in 136,843 games. The first was Arkansas Razorbacks beat Auburn Tigers on January 22, 2005; the latest was North Dakota State Bison beat Kansas City Roos on February 21, 2026.
That makes 95-59 the 1168th most common final score out of 3,845 that have ever occurred in NCAA Men's Basketball. One point away, 96-59 has happened 14 times and 95-60 has happened 30 times. Nearly all of its occurrences fall between 2010 and 2039.
